Top 10 Benefits of Cold Pressed Oils You Should Know

Top 10 Benefits of Cold Pressed Oils You Should Know

Cold Pressed Oils are more than just a kitchen trend—they’re a return to the ancient Indian tradition of extracting oil without heat, chemicals, or preservatives. Whether you’re cooking, massaging, or caring for your skin and hair, cold pressed oils are pure, nutrient-dense, and powerful allies in everyday wellness.

Cold Pressed Oils for Heart and Health Benefits

1. Rich in Natural Nutrients

Unlike refined oils, cold pressed oils retain essential nutrients such as Vitamin E, antioxidants, Omega-3 and Omega-6 fatty acids, and polyphenols. These nutrients support overall wellness, including immune health, cellular repair, and hormone balance.

2. Heart-Friendly Fats

Cold pressed oils are high in unsaturated fats and low in trans fats, making them a heart-friendly choice. Oils like cold pressed groundnut oil and sunflower oil help reduce bad cholesterol (LDL) and promote good cholesterol (HDL).

3. Better Digestibility

Due to the absence of chemical solvents and excessive heat, cold pressed oils are easier on the digestive system. They do not irritate the gut lining, making them ideal for cooking and sautéing, especially for those with sensitive stomachs.

4. Excellent for Skin Health

Oils like cold pressed coconut, sesame, and almond are excellent emollients. They moisturize the skin, prevent premature aging, and support collagen production. Many Ayurvedic skin treatments rely on these oils as their base.

5. Promotes Hair Growth

Cold pressed oils are rich in essential fatty acids and vitamins that nourish hair follicles. Regular oiling with cold pressed coconut oil or sesame oil can strengthen roots, reduce dandruff, and encourage growth.

6. Strengthens Immunity

Cold pressed oils like black seed (kalonji) oil and flaxseed oil contain immune-boosting compounds such as thymoquinone and lignans. These strengthen the body's defense mechanisms and offer anti-inflammatory benefits.

7. Hormonal Balance

Oils rich in polyunsaturated fats help in the synthesis of hormones. For women, cold pressed oils such as safflower or sesame oil can aid in balancing estrogen levels and improving reproductive health.

8. Anti-inflammatory Properties

Cold pressed oils reduce inflammation internally and externally. This is particularly useful for joint pains, arthritis, and muscle soreness. They’re widely used in Ayurvedic massages (abhyanga) to reduce stiffness.

9. Free from Harmful Chemicals

Cold pressed oils are extracted without the use of hexane or other petroleum-based solvents, which are commonly used in refined oils. You get a chemical-free product safe for babies, elders, and daily use.

10. Supports Sustainable Farming & Local Economy

Choosing wood-pressed and cold pressed oils supports local farmers, traditional techniques, and sustainable agriculture. It also reduces your carbon footprint compared to industrial refined oils.

Bonus: Cold Pressed Oils and Ayurveda

In Ayurveda, oils like sesame, coconut, mustard, and castor are revered for their dosha-balancing properties. Cold pressed sesame oil is used for vata imbalance, coconut for pitta, and mustard for kapha.

FAQs About Cold Pressed Oils

Are cold pressed oils better than refined oils?

Yes, cold pressed oils retain natural nutrients, have no added chemicals, and offer more health benefits compared to refined oils.

How long do cold pressed oils last?

They typically last 6–12 months. Store in a cool, dark place, and always keep the lid tightly closed.
